Background art:
the electrostatic oil fume purifying equipment has the advantages of high purifying efficiency, stable operation, small pressure loss, low energy consumption, low noise and wide application range. The device is not only suitable for treating oil fume waste gas in catering industry, but also can be used for treating industrial oil mist waste gas. Meanwhile, the large, medium and small oil fume treatment devices can be manufactured according to the requirements of unit scale, are convenient to install, and are various in horizontal type, wall-mounted type, pipeline type and vertical cabinet type, and are not limited by field installation positions.
The electrostatic oil fume purifying equipment mainly utilizes a high-voltage electrostatic field to ionize waste gas so as to charge oil mist particles. The charged oil mist particles directionally move to the collecting plate under the action of the electric field force, flow to the oil collecting tank under the action of self gravity after being continuously gathered and are finally discharged by the oil discharge pipe.
But still have some problems in its use for the food and beverage oil smoke discharges not up to standard:
(1) the device is improperly selected, the simplified oil fume purification device with poor quality is improperly selected, the oil fume purification devices in the market are not good and good, and some manufacturers are not willing to adopt poor-quality materials and simplified structures in order to reduce the selling price.
(2) The oil fume purification equipment is lack of operation and maintenance, especially the electrostatic equipment has good effect when being initially installed, but along with the increase of the service time, the oil fume is concentrated on the polar plate to cause the purification efficiency to be rapidly reduced, so that the electrostatic equipment needs to be cleaned and maintained regularly. At present, many users lack regular cleaning and maintenance, and after-sale service of equipment manufacturers is incomplete, so the treatment effect is not ideal.
The utility model has the following contents:
the utility model provides an electrostatic oil smoke clarifier to the problem that exists among the above-mentioned prior art, adopt following technical scheme: an electrostatic oil fume purifier, characterized in that: comprises a shell, a pretreatment filtering module, an electrostatic field module and a post-treatment filtering module; wherein, pretreatment filter module, electrostatic field module and aftertreatment filter module are installed in the casing in proper order, and oil smoke waste gas passes through pretreatment filter module, electrostatic field module and aftertreatment filter module from the air inlet of casing after discharging from the gas outlet of casing.
In certain embodiments, the electrostatic field module comprises a high voltage electrode region and a low voltage collection region; the electrode of the tungsten wire and the electrode of the steel plate are arranged in parallel alternately between the tungsten wire and the steel plate; a plurality of collecting plates are arranged in the low-pressure collecting area, and the collecting plates are arranged in parallel at intervals.
In some embodiments, a sump and an oil drain are arranged below the collecting plate, wherein the oil mist collected by the collecting plate flows into the sump under the effect of its own gravity and is finally discharged by the oil drain.
In some embodiments, the pretreatment filter module, the electrostatic field module, and the post-treatment filter module are combined to form a set of integrated modules, and two sets of integrated modules are stacked on the upper portion and the lower portion of the housing respectively.
In certain embodiments, the pre-treatment filtration module and/or the post-treatment filtration module are both porous filter screens.
In certain embodiments, the tungsten wire is a negative electrode and the steel plate is a positive electrode.
In some embodiments, the electrostatic field monitoring device further comprises an electric control unit, the electric control unit comprises a power supply for supplying electric energy to the electrostatic field module, a power supply display lamp or/and an alarm display lamp are/is arranged on an electric control box of the electric control unit, and when the electric field is normally started and operated, the power supply indicator lamp is turned on; when the electric field interval becomes narrow and needs to be cleaned, the alarm indicator lamp is on.
Compared with the prior art, the utility model discloses a main beneficial effect is:
1) the polarization effect is good, and in the polarization area, the number of poles of the filament can be increased or decreased at will according to needs, so that the optimal polarization effect is achieved. The multilayer wires enable the electric field to be relatively uniform and have no dead angle.
2) The resistance is small, and the resistance is far smaller than that of a plate type structure due to a wire plate type structure.
3) The adsorption effect is good, and because the polarization zone and the adsorption zone are mutually independent, the best adsorption performance can be achieved only by adjusting the appropriate electric field intensity in the adsorption zone without considering the polarization effect (the polarization effect can be independently set in the polarization zone).
4) The interval is little between the invalid region, the utility model discloses an interval between electrostatic field silk board and the board is very little, is about 7 mm's interval, and electric field intensity is high, and purifying effect is good, can improve the effective utilization in space simultaneously.

The specific implementation mode is as follows:
referring to fig. 1 in conjunction with fig. 2 and 5, fig. 1 illustrates a perspective view of an electrostatic oil fume purifier according to some embodiments of the present invention. Fig. 2 illustrates a schematic diagram of a partial explosion of an electrostatic smoke purifier according to certain embodiments of the present invention.
In certain embodiments of fig. 1 and 2, the electrostatic fume purifier comprises a housing 1, a pre-treatment filter module 2, an electrostatic field module 3, and a post-treatment filter module 4; wherein, pretreatment filter module 2, electrostatic field module 3 and aftertreatment filter module 4 are installed in casing 1 in proper order, and oil smoke waste gas passes through pretreatment filter module 2, electrostatic field module 3 and aftertreatment filter module 4 from the air inlet 5 of casing after and discharges from the gas outlet 6 of casing.
Referring to fig. 3, fig. 3 is a schematic diagram of an electrostatic field module of an electrostatic oil fume purifier according to some embodiments of the present invention.
In some embodiments of fig. 3, the electrostatic field module 3 comprises a high voltage electrode region 31 and a low voltage collection region 32; wherein, tungsten filament 33 and steel plate 34 are arranged in high voltage electrode area 31, tungsten filament 33 and steel plate 34 are arranged alternately and parallelly and fixed between opposite side walls of the insulating housing, steel plate 34 can be positive electrode, tungsten filament 33 can be high voltage discharge electrode, wherein the electric polarity of tungsten filament 33 and steel plate 34 is opposite. The steel plate 34 in the present embodiment may be a stainless steel plate;
a plurality of collector plates 35 are disposed within the low pressure collection region 32 with parallel spacing between the collector plates 35. The collecting plates 35 in this embodiment may be made of magnesium aluminum alloy, two fixing cross bars 37 pass through between the parallel collecting plates 35, a plurality of slots (not labeled) are provided on the fixing cross bars 37, and the collecting plates 35 are inserted into the slots and fixed between opposite side walls (not labeled) of the insulating housing of the casing.
Preferably, a sump and an oil drain (not shown) may be disposed below the collecting plate 35, wherein the oil mist collected by the collecting plate 35 flows into the sump by its own weight and is finally discharged by the oil drain.
Preferably, the pretreatment filter module 2, the electrostatic field module 3 and the post-treatment filter module 4 are combined to form a set of integrated modules, and in the embodiment, two sets of integrated modules are provided and respectively stacked on the upper part and the lower part in the housing.
It is understood that at least 1 or more electrostatic field modules 3 can be arranged in each set of integrated modules.
Preferably, the pre-treatment filtering module 2 or the post-treatment filtering module 3 is a porous filtering screen plate.
Preferably, the tungsten wire 33 may be a negative electrode, and the steel plate 34 may be a positive electrode.
Referring to fig. 5, fig. 5 is a schematic diagram of an electronic control unit of an electrostatic oil fume purifier according to some embodiments of the present invention.
In some embodiments of fig. 5, the electrostatic oil fume purifier further comprises an electronic control unit 7, the electronic control unit provides power 71 for the electrostatic field module, a power indicator lamp 72 or/and an alarm indicator lamp 73 are arranged in the electronic control unit 7 for displaying the operation condition of the equipment, and when the electric field is normally started to operate, the green power indicator lamp 72 is on; when the electric field interval becomes narrow and cleaning is required, the red alarm lamp 73 is turned on.
It will be appreciated that in some embodiments of figure 1, two upper and lower electrical control units 7 may be provided on one side of the housing 1 for powering the two sets of electrostatic field modules 3 in the housing.
It can be understood that an oil discharge channel can be communicated between the oil sumps in the upper layer shell and the lower layer shell, and an oil discharge pipe 8 is further arranged at the bottom of the oil sump in the lower layer and is positioned right below the electrostatic field module 3 (not marked in the figure). The oil mist on the collecting plate 35 of the electrostatic field template flows into the oil collecting groove under the action of self gravity and is finally discharged by the oil discharge pipe 8.
Referring to fig. 4 in conjunction with fig. 5, fig. 4 is a schematic perspective view of an electrostatic field module of an electrostatic oil fume purifier according to some embodiments of the present invention. In some embodiments of fig. 4, the electrostatic field module 3 mainly comprises a high voltage discharge electrode, a low voltage collecting plate 35 and an insulator 36.
An insulator 36 is arranged on an insulating shell on one side of the electrostatic field module 3, a discharging thimble 38 is arranged on the insulator 36, the two electrostatic field modules can be connected in series through the discharging thimble 38, the two electrostatic field modules are connected in series and then connected into a power supply 71, and the power supply 71 is arranged in the electric control unit 7. Insulating ceramics are arranged on the inner side of the equipment door control, and when the equipment door control is closed, the discharging thimble 38 is connected with a power supply 71 through the center of the insulating ceramics on the equipment door control. After the door of the equipment is opened, the discharging thimble 38 is disconnected with the power supply 71, and the power is completely cut off.
It is understood that the electrostatic field module of the oil fume purifier provided by certain embodiments can adopt a two-stage double-area structure, and mainly comprises a high-pressure polarization area and a low-pressure adsorption area. This structure can divide the electrostatic field into two regions and can be supplied with power independently. The high-voltage area can be in a filament plate structure and used as a polarization area; the low pressure zone may be a plate structure as the adsorption zone.
The working principle is as follows:
during the use, oil smoke waste gas gets into from the air inlet of electrostatic oil smoke clarifier, and oil smoke waste gas is at first through pretreatment filter module, and macromolecule oil smoke granule and dust granule are adsorbed in this district by the interception. Then the oil smoke waste gas after preliminary purification enters a high-voltage electrode area of the electrostatic field module, when the airflow enters a high-voltage electrostatic field generated by the discharge electrode, the gas is instantaneously ionized, and oil mist particles carried in the gas are charged. Under the action of the electric field force, the magnetic field is directionally moved and adsorbed to the collecting plate in the low-voltage collecting area of the electrostatic field. Flows into the oil collecting tank under the action of self gravity and is discharged through the oil discharge pipe. And then, the gas after electrostatic adsorption purification enters a post-treatment filtering module for further deep purification and removal of residual oil mist particles in the waste gas. Finally, the gas is discharged from the gas outlet.
